How to Build a DIY Deck in Winston-Salem, NC: A Step-by-Step Guide
Building your own deck is not a weekend project. It takes real carpentry skill, a working knowledge of NC building code, and the patience to manage a permit process through Forsyth County from start to finish. This guide covers what is actually involved so you can go in with clear expectations. If the scope starts to feel like more than you want to take on, professional deck contractors like Decked Out of the Triad offer free estimates and handle everything from permitting through final inspection.
What to Know Before You Start
An attached deck in Winston-Salem requires a building permit through Forsyth County. There is no gray area here. You will need a site plan, a structural plan that meets the NC Residential Building Code, and footing specifications matched to your property’s soil conditions.
North Carolina law also requires a licensed General Contractor for any construction project valued at $30,000 or more. If your project reaches that threshold, you cannot legally act as your own contractor without the proper license. Knowing your budget before you begin is important.
Step 1: Plan Your Deck Design
Measure the area behind your home and determine where access points and stairs will be placed. Sketch a layout that includes post locations, beam spans, and the direction of the decking boards.
Residential decks are typically built to support a live load of 40 pounds per square foot. Your design needs to account for that. Lumber suppliers can often help confirm proper sizing for beams and joists based on your layout.
Step 2: Pull the Permit in Forsyth County
Submit your plans to the Forsyth County building inspections office before starting any work. This includes a site plan showing placement and a structural plan detailing framing, footings, and railings.
Permit approval usually takes one to three weeks. Construction should not begin until the permit is issued. Confirm requirements and fees with the county before submitting.
Step 3: Choose Your Materials
For framing, use .40 ACQ pressure treated lumber rated for ground contact where posts meet the soil. For the decking surface, you can choose between pressure treated wood and composite materials such as Trex.
Composite decking costs more upfront but requires less maintenance. Wood decking needs regular sealing and staining to hold up in North Carolina’s humid conditions.
Step 4: Set Your Posts and Footings
Dig footing holes and install forms or anchors according to your approved plan. An inspection is required before pouring concrete, so schedule that step in advance.
Footings must meet the required depth and specifications outlined in your permit. Following these requirements is critical for structural stability.
Step 5: Frame the Deck
Install the ledger board first, securing it to the home with proper fasteners and flashing to prevent water intrusion. This connection is one of the most important parts of the build.
After the footings cure, set the posts, install beams, and attach joists at the correct spacing. Standard spacing is 16 inches on center, though some composite products may require tighter spacing.
Step 6: Install the Decking Boards
Begin installation at the house and work outward. Use consistent spacing between boards to allow for drainage and expansion.
Follow manufacturer guidelines carefully if using composite materials. Proper spacing and fastening are important for both performance and warranty coverage.
Step 7: Install Railings and Stairs
Decks over 30 inches above grade require guardrails. Rail height must meet code, and spacing between balusters must follow safety standards.
Stairs must be built with consistent rise and run measurements. Handrails are required for staircases with multiple steps. Accuracy here is essential to pass inspection.
Step 8: Schedule Your Final Inspection
Once construction is complete, schedule the final inspection. The inspector will review the structure, railings, stairs, and overall compliance with building code.
Passing inspection finalizes the permit and ensures the deck is documented as code compliant. Keeping this documentation is important for future resale.
When to Call a Licensed Contractor Instead
Some projects involve conditions that make DIY construction more complex, such as sloped yards or multi-level designs. In those cases, the risk of mistakes increases.
Working with a licensed contractor can simplify the process and ensure the project meets all requirements. Decked Out of the Triad has extensive experience building decks and outdoor structures across Winston-Salem and surrounding areas, managing each project from planning through completion.
Related topics:










